how do i reset the filter change indicator on my brita pitcher?

You need to reset it whenever you install a new filter so it knows which type you're using and can start counting correctly.

  1. First, make sure you have a new filter installed properly in the reservoir.
  2. Find the STATUS button on the lid.
  3. Press and hold it down. Don't let go yet.
  4. Now, check your filter color. If it's a blue Brita LONGLAST filter, keep holding the button for a full 6 seconds. Release it only after you see the green light next to LONGLAST FILTER blink three times by itself.
  5. If it's a white standard Brita filter, hold the button for 2 seconds. Release it after the green light next to STANDARD FILTER blinks three times by itself.

If you mess up and select the wrong mode, just repeat the process until you get the correct light sequence.

Remember, the indicator works by counting how many times you fill the reservoir, so for accurate tracking, always fill to the max line and only open the lid when you're adding water.
